Newspaper Conveyor Abnormality

Fault Phenomenon

Recently, during the newspaper delivery process, papers often get stuck at the entrance of the keel, causing the conveyor system to stop. In less severe cases, the system can be restarted manually, but in more serious situations, the newspapers pile up and block at the turning point of the conveying device. This requires manual intervention to remove the paper, which usually takes around 30 minutes, resulting in significant waste of printed materials and operational delays.

2. Fault Analysis and Resolution

After careful investigation, it was discovered that occasionally a newspaper would curl during delivery, triggering the jam switch and causing the keel to alarm. Since the reported newspapers were neatly arranged, issues related to misalignment or improper stacking were ruled out. However, the author noticed that when thousands of newspapers passed through the keel entrance, some shifted in position. These shifted papers were hit by the front collection plate, leading to curling or folding, which caused the malfunction.

The root cause was identified as an issue with the belt under the keel entrance. Although the sensors did not detect any abnormalities, the belt showed signs of aging—approximately 25px wide and 1250px long. This aged belt lacked sufficient tension, causing the conveyor to momentarily stop and shift the newspaper's position. Replacing the worn belt resolved the issue completely.

Rotary Printing Press Main Computer Won’t Start

Fault Phenomenon

The main computer of the newly introduced Beiren 75 rotary printing press has failed, preventing the machine from starting. As a result, the two folding heads controlled by the system are also unable to function properly.

2. Fault Analysis and Repair

The equipment engineer first discovered that the power supply had burned out. After replacing the power supply, the CPU fan still did not turn, so the fan was replaced next. However, the system still did not operate normally. Upon powering on, the hard drive could not be detected, indicating a motherboard failure. The engineer then replaced the entire computer system. After a night of repairs, the machine eventually returned to normal operation.

These incidents led to significant financial losses. To prevent similar problems in the future, it is crucial to prioritize regular equipment maintenance and ensure timely replacement of faulty components. Additionally, maintaining spare parts inventory will help reduce downtime and minimize economic impact.
